Abstract
With the rapid increasing of video cameras, large amount of video data everyday brings the problem of video storage and browsing. In this paper, we propose a novel approach to video reshuffling with a group of static images to effectively summarize the video content. Each static image called narrative is generated to depict the behavior of a specific object or a special event. Firstly background subtraction and object tracking are employed to extract the segmentations of moving objects and corresponding trajectories. After that, we apply three sampling rules to optimized select representative object samples from the spatial-temporal object tube and stitch them to the background image by Poisson blending. Experimental results show the promise of the proposed approach.
